The Judiciary of Kenya

Administers the courts established under Chapter 10 of the 2010 Constitution.

What this authority does

Kenya's judiciary was restructured by the 2010 Constitution, which created the Supreme Court, gave every person standing to enforce the Bill of Rights, and established the Judicial Service Commission to insulate judicial appointments from the executive. The judiciary annulled a presidential election in 2017 — the first such ruling in Africa.
